Abstract
Hierarchical Co3O4@NiMoO4 core-shell nanowires (NWs) were synthesized utilizing a two-step hydrothermal method. The NWs show a high chemiresistive response (at a temperature of 255 °C) to xylene, with an Rgas/Rair ratio of 24.6 at 100 ppm xylene, while the response towards toluene, benzene, ethanol, and acetone, CO, H2S and NO2 is much weaker. In contrast, pure Co3O4 nanowires exhibit weak responses to all the vapors/gases and poor selectivity....
